The World's Biggest Cash Machine: Manchester United, the Glazers, and the Struggle for Football's Soul

Manchester United is more than just a football team - it's an institution. But when the Glazer family took charge in 2005, they plunged the club into record levels of debt. This book tells the story of how Manchester United went from being a community-driven club to a business dominated by billionaire owners.

Based on interviews with key figures behind the scenes, Chris Blackhurst charts the history of Manchester United, from its humble beginnings to the present day. A gripping and insightful look at one of football's most iconic clubs, The World's Biggest Cash Machine is a worthwhile read for anyone interested in the sport.
